摘要
The GH3535 alloy was irradiated with 7 MeV Xe26+ ions to a dose of 10 dpa at room temperature (RT) and 650 degrees C, and subsequently examined using Transmission Electron Microscopy (TEM) and nanoindentation. High numbers of nano-sized black dots, identified as dislocation loops were observed in both irradiated samples. The dislocation loops detected at the high temperature irradiated sample (size/number density: 9.5 nm/1.9 x 10(21) m(-3)) were found to be larger in size but less in amount as compared to that of the case of RT irradiation (6.9 nm/18.7 x 10(21) m(-3)). In addition, the large-sized Mo-Cr rich precipitates (16.4 nm/3.7 x 10(21) m(-3)) were observed in the sample irradiated at 650 degrees C. Moreover, the Xe bubbles, with smaller size (2.9 nm) but higher number density (77.8 x 10(21) m(-3)) among the irradiated induced defects, were also detected in the case of high temperature irradiated sample via the diffusion and aggregation of Xe atoms. Nanoindentaion measurements showed a hardening phenomenon for the irradiated sample, and the hardness increment is higher in the case of high temperature irradiated sample. Dispersed barrier-hardening (DBH) model was applied to predict the hardening produced from the irradiation induced defects. The yield strength increment calculated based on TEM observations and the nanohardness increment measured using nanoindentation are in excellent agreement. (C) 2017 Elsevier B.V. All rights reserved.
